Background & Build-Up

Originally released in 2017 by Team Salvato, Doki Doki Literature Club (DDLC) revolutionized the visual novel genre by infusing psychological horror into what appeared to be a typical dating simulator. The game’s distinctive approach includes breaking the fourth wall and subverting player expectations, earning widespread acclaim and a dedicated fanbase. Over several years, Team Salvato has expanded the game through patches and new content, enriching the storytelling with greater depth and unease.
